We really enjoyed our stay at Hotel Gracery Sapporo. After experiencing a cramped hotel in Tokyo, this was a refreshing change. We stayed for four nights, and the room had just the right amount of space — enough to open one large suitcase and a smaller one comfortably on the floor. While we mainly used the room to sleep, it was comfortable and met all our needs. We opted for the daily breakfast and were glad we did — the variety and quality made it well worth it. The front desk service was excellent; the staff were always warm, helpful, and ready with useful local tips. The location couldn’t have been more convenient, with direct underground access to Sapporo Station just steps away. Thank you for the lovely hospitality — we’d happily stay here again.
⭐⭐⭐⭐⭐ Excellent location — right across from Daimaru and directly connected to the underground walkway. Super convenient, especially in bad weather! • You can store your luggage both before check-in and after check-out. • Great amenity station where you can pick what you need — no need to bring your own. • Clean and comfortable rooms, very well maintained. • Each floor has water dispensers and ice machines — a nice touch. • And most importantly… the breakfast buffet is amazing! A wide variety of delicious dishes that you’re sure to fall in love with. Highly recommended for anyone visiting Sapporo!
